Summer Programs <br />Music in the Park finished this yearÓs concert series. Over the last couple of months, attendance has been <br />exceptional and to finish up the season, approximately 100 attendees came out to listen to the Minneapolis <br />Senior Commodores Big Band. The Parks and Recreation Committee would like to thank everyone who <br />enjoyed this summer program, and the committee would also like to thank Parks and Rec Committee Member <br />Brian Peterson for heading up these events. <br /> <br />Main Street Market finished <br />their six-week run with KidsÓ <br />Night on Thursday evening. <br />Approximately 300 individuals <br />participated with six food <br />vendors and 11 artesian/crafters <br />on hand. The committee would <br />like to thank Committee <br />Members Fuchs and Loomis for <br />assisting with the bounce house <br />and games; Chair Errickson- <br />Grahek has been on hand for all of the events with the exception <br />of one. The Parks and Recreation Committee would like to thank volunteers Suzanne Seeley, Ted Carlson <br />and resident Angela Conley, Main Street Market Coordinator, for all her hard work. In addition, the Parks <br />Committee would like to thank the Public Works staff for delivering, setting up and picking up items used <br />for both Music in the Park and Main Street Market. <br /> <br />Movie in the Park <br />At the Parks & Recreation Committee meeting of August 6, <br />2025, they chose the movie ÐThe Wild RobotÑ for their <br />annual Movie in the Park scheduled for September 13, with <br />a rain date of September 20, 2025. The movie will be shown <br />at Laurie LaMotte Memorial Park, 6970 LaMotte Drive, <br />commencing at sunset (approx. 7:30-8 p.m.). The Parks and <br />Recreation Committee will be on site to assist you with any <br />questions that you may have, and to provide participants with <br />free lemonade/hot chocolate and popcorn.
